在现代计算机科学中,TPTP(Thousands of Problems for Theorem Provers)作为一个对定理证明器特别有用的数学问题库,成为了许多研究人员和学生的重要工具。对于希望使用TPTP进行研究和学习的人来说,了解如何正确下载和安装其正版软件至关重要。本文将为您提供一个详细的指南,帮助您顺利完成TPTP的下载安装,并解答常见的问题。
TPTP是一个包含数千个自动定理证明问题的库,主要用于验证和测试定理证明器的性能。它内容广泛,涵盖了从基本的逻辑问题到更复杂的数学难题,非常适合于学术研究和软件开发。
使用正版TPTP软件,您不仅可以确保获得最新的功能和安全性,还能享受到更全面的技术支持和更新服务。正版软件还意味着您合法使用,这对任何研究或商业用途都是至关重要的。
在开始下载TPTP之前,请确保您的计算机满足最低的系统要求。然后,按以下步骤进行操作:
首先,您需要访问TPTP的官方网站,通常您可以通过浏览器搜索“TPTP Official Site”找到正确的链接。确保您访问的是官方网站,以避免下载恶意软件。
在官方网站上,浏览至“Downloads”或“Download TPTP”页面。这里将列出不同版本的TPTP,您可以选择适合您需求的版本。
TPTP通常会提供多个版本供用户选择,包括稳定版和测试版。建议初学者选择稳定版,以确保更少的错误和问题。
点击所选版本后,将会跳转至下载页面。一般情况下,您会看到一个“Download”按钮,点击后文件将开始自动下载。
下载完成后,找到下载的安装文件,双击以启动安装向导。按照向导中的提示进行操作,包括选择安装位置、设置快捷方式等。
安装完成后,您可能需要输入激活码来启用软件。激活码通常在购买时提供,仔细按照提示输入即可。
激活完成后,您可以首次运行TPTP。软件启动后,请查看一些基础功能和设置,确保您熟悉界面和菜单。
在安装完成后,您可能还需要进行一些基本设置,如调整首选项和配置环境,以确保TPTP正常运行。
通过“设置”选项,您可以配置TPTP的运行参数和偏好设置。这包括调整内存使用、选择不同的定理证明器等。根据您的计算机性能和使用需求进行相应的配置将有助于提升软件性能。
如果您计划使用TPTP解决特定问题,您需要导入相应的数学问题库。通过“导入”选项,指定问题文件的目录,TPTP将会加载这些问题,您可以开始进行研究或测试。
使用TPTP时,用户可能会碰到一些常见问题。这里,我们将详细解答几个可能的疑惑,以帮助您更好地使用该软件。
在安装TPTP或启动程序时,用户可能会遇到各种错误。这些问题可能与操作系统的设置、缺少依赖项或文件损坏等因素有关。以下是一些解决建议:
在下载软件之前,确保您的计算机满足系统要求。如果您的操作系统过旧,可能会导致安装失败。查看TPTP的官方网站,了解最新的系统要求和支持情况。
如果下载的安装文件在传输过程中受到损坏,安装时肯定会出错。为了避免这种情况,请确保从官方网站下载文件,并在下载后检查文件大小和MD5值,以确认文件是否完整。
如果在安装过程中出现错误,系统一般会提供相应的错误信息。仔细阅读这些信息并根据提示进行操作,常见的错误信息可能会提供解决方案或指导。在许多情况下,搜索这些错误信息也是一个迅速找到解决方案的好方法。
如果您无法自己解决问题,考虑向TPTP的用户社区或论坛寻求帮助。社区中的其他用户或开发者可能经历过类似的问题,会为您提供有价值的建议。
TPTP不仅可以单独使用,还可以与其他定理证明器一起结合使用,这在多种形式的研究和测试中变得非常重要。如何让它们兼容运行呢?以下是几个关键点:
在运行TPTP之前,确保您已经选择了支持的定理证明器。TPTP的官方网站上通常会列出与之兼容的证明器,包括如Satisfiability Modulo Theories(SMT)solvers等。这些定理证明器都有助于对TPTP问题进行验证。
在TPTP的安装目录中,可能会有一系列配置文件,您可以通过这些文件设置与其他定理证明器的交互。例如,如果您希望使用某个特定的定理证明器来处理特定类型的TPTP问题,您需在配置文件中指明有关设置。
在配置完成后,建议您运行一些测试来确认TPTP与其他定理证明器的兼容性。通常,您可以从官方网站下载测试问题,以测试您的设置是否正确。查看生成的输出,可以帮助快速确认关联是否正常。
随着技术的发展,软件版本也会频繁更新。务必关注您所使用的TPTP和定理证明器的版本更新,以避免由于版本不匹配而引发的问题。建议定期查看官方网站或社区更新的信息。
有关TPTP的性能是很多使用者都比较关注的话题,特别是当处理大型问题时。以下是一些提高TPTP运行效率的方法:
在TPTP的设置中,您可以调整内存使用限制。根据计算机的实际内存大小,适当增加可用内存可以显著提高程序的运行效率和响应速度。在运行复杂问题时,多为程序分配一些RAM,让其能够流畅运行,这将减少由于内存不足导致的崩溃或缓慢。
TPTP中包含大量问题,部分问题的复杂度会明显高于其他问题。如果时间和资源有限,建议您优先选择问题集中的相对简单或过的问题。通过调研与选择,将帮助您有效降低计算负担。
如果您的计算机支持多核处理,可以考虑在TPTP中设置使用多线程。有效利用多线程可以大幅提高问题的解决速度。检查TPTP的详细设置,确保启用多线程选项。
确保您使用的TPTP软件版本是最新版本。开发者在新版本中通常会加入各种性能和错误修复。通过定期检查与更新来利用这些新特性,将帮助您以最优的方式使用软件。
TPTP作为一个强大的定理证明问题库,能够为研究人员和开发者提供极大的帮助。通过了解如何正确下载安装正版TPTP,解决常见问题,以及运行效率,您将能够充分利用这一强大的工具。希望以上指南能为您成功安装和使用TPTP提供有用的参考。
如您有其他疑问或需要更详细的解释,建议您在TPTP的官方论坛或社区中发帖,获取更广泛的帮助和支持。祝您在使用TPTP的过程中顺利,取得丰硕的成果!